What Makes a Juicy Lucy Burger Special?
The Juicy Lucy burger is not your average cheeseburger.
It features a unique twist where the cheese is stuffed inside the beef patty, creating an explosion of flavor with every bite.
This innovative approach ensures that the cheese remains molten and gooey, providing a delightful surprise that sets it apart from traditional burgers.
Originating from Minneapolis, this burger has gained popularity for its rich taste and satisfying texture.
When grilled to perfection, the outer layer of the patty develops a savory crust while the inside remains juicy and cheesy.

Choosing the Right Ingredients
To create the perfect Juicy Lucy, selecting quality ingredients is essential.
Using an 80/20 blend of ground beef strikes the right balance between flavor and juiciness.
This fat content ensures that the patties remain moist during cooking, while still allowing for a nice sear on the grill.
For the cheese, American or cheddar varieties work best, as they melt beautifully and provide that signature ooze.
Don’t forget the toppings! Fresh lettuce, ripe tomatoes, and crunchy pickles add freshness and texture, complementing the rich flavors of the burger.
Grilling Techniques for Perfection
Grilling a Juicy Lucy requires a bit of technique to achieve the desired results.
Start by dividing the ground beef into equal portions and flattening them into thin patties.
This step is crucial for ensuring that the cheese is properly enclosed and doesn’t leak out during cooking.
When grilling, preheat your grill to medium-high heat.
Cook the patties for about 4-5 minutes on each side, ensuring they reach an internal temperature of 160°F (71°C).
This method guarantees that the cheese inside melts while the outside develops a delicious crust.

Delicious Juicy Lucy Burger Recipe

This Juicy Lucy burger features two beef patties stuffed with cheese, grilled to perfection, and served on a toasted bun. The recipe takes about 30 minutes from start to finish and serves 4 people.
Ingredients
- 1 pound ground beef (80/20 blend)
- 4 slices of cheese (American or cheddar)
- Salt and pepper to taste
- 4 burger buns
- Lettuce, tomato, pickles, and onions for toppings
- Condiments (ketchup, mustard, mayonnaise) as desired
Instructions
- Prepare the Patties: Divide the ground beef into 8 equal portions. Flatten each portion into a thin patty.
- Stuff with Cheese: Place a slice of cheese in the center of 4 patties. Top with the remaining patties and seal the edges tightly to prevent leaking.
- Season: Season both sides of the stuffed patties with salt and pepper.
- Grill the Burgers: Preheat the grill to medium-high heat. Cook the patties for about 4-5 minutes on each side, or until the internal temperature reaches 160°F (71°C).
- Toast the Buns: During the last minute of cooking, place the burger buns on the grill to toast lightly.
- Assemble: Place the cooked patties on the toasted buns and add your favorite toppings and condiments. Serve immediately.
Cook and Prep Times
- Prep Time: 10 minutes
- Cook Time: 20 minutes
- Total Time: 30 minutes
- Servings: 4 burgers
- Calories: 450kcal
- Fat: 28g
- Protein: 30g
- Carbohydrates: 30g
